KUALA LUMPUR, Sept 8 (Bernama) -- Bursa Malaysia closed almost flat on Tuesday as buying interest rotated away from index heavyweights towards smaller-cap construction stocks, with sentiment affected by geopolitical uncertainty, said an analyst. At 5 pm, the FTSE Bursa Malaysia KLCI (FBM KLCI) eased 0.39 of a point to 1,714.40 from Monday’s close of 1,714.79. The benchmark index opened 1.65 points lower at 1,713.14 and moved between 1,710.44 and 1,714.50 throughout the trading session. The broader market was almost evenly balanced, with decliners leading gainers 548 to 546, while 598 counters were unchanged, 1,107 were untraded and 25 were suspended. Turnover expanded to 4.13 billion units valued at RM3.14 billion from 3.60 billion units valued at RM2.45 billion on Monday.
